The Race to Stop Suicide 200 presented by Place of Hope at New Smyrna Speedway, the first race of the 2022 ARCA Menards Series East season, is scheduled for Tuesday, Feb. 15, with a start time of 7:30 p.m. ET.

 

The race will be shown live on FloRacing with a live audio feed available on ARCARacing.com. A delayed broadcast of the event will air on USA Network on Friday, Feb. 25 at 1 p.m. ET.

Dallas, N.C. native Caleb ‘The Lawman’ Costner will drive full-time in the ARCA Menards Series East for Costner Motorsports in partnership with Last Chance Racing (LCR), the team recently founded by Andrew Tuttle. While Tuttle will drive the No. 39 full-time in the ARCA Menards Series West and will attempt a few races in the East Series, it will be the reverse for Costner.

 

“We plan on racing the full season but my wife and I are expecting in May,”,” admitted Costner. “I may miss a few races due to that. I was also promoted to Sergeant at the beginning of this year. It’s a lot trying to get my schedule lined up with working full-time and racing as well. Big things for me hopefully to come in 2022.”

 

 

The ARCA Menards East Series season kicks off on Tuesday, February 15 at New Smyrna Speedway in New Smyrna Beach, Florida. Live coverage the race will be on Flo Racing

Derek Kraus claimed his second career #NASCAR K&N Pro Series East victory  at New Smyrna Speedway on Monday night.

Hailie Deegan, the Temecula, California native, was quickest (18.316 seconds) in the 90-minute K&N Pro Series East practice session ahead of Sunday’s 'New Smyrna 175' at New Smyrna Speedway

Practice speed proved most important as qualifying was rained out and starting position were determined by performance in the one and only practice session.

Top-Five in Practice

  1. Hailie Deegan (18.316 seconds)
  2. Drew Dollar (18.357)
  3. Brandon McReynolds (18.366)
  4. Sam Mayer (18.368)
  5. Colin Garrett (18.470)

Race Winner, Derek Kraus found himself starting sixteenth in his #16 BMR NAPA Auto Parts / Curb Records Toyota.

After being postponed to Monday night due to rain, Kraus, who hails from Stratford, Wisconsin, emerged victorious by using tire conservation in route to his second career NASCAR K&N Pro Series East victory.

“What really helped me (save tires) was running with Todd (Gilliland) for three years,” he said. “He was really good at saving tires. I just tried to remember back then and that’s what I felt like I did. I probably didn’t save the right front as well as I needed to because I was driving it in pretty deep, but I felt like I saved as well as I could. Brandon (McReynolds) and Hailie (Deegan) I know dropped way back, I didn’t feel comfortable dropping that far back, because track position is huge here.”

Kraus made his move with about forty laps remaining as leaders, Colin Garrett and Ty Gibbs, made contact while battling for the top spot.

“They were racing each other pretty hard,” Kraus recapped. “I had to stay on my toes for them to make contact and that’s exactly what they did. They drifted up in (Turns) 3 and 4 and I saw an opening so that’s when I took it. I might’ve gotten in the grass, but I got it done.”
The next event for the NASCAR K&N Pro Series East will be the ‘Zombie Auto 150’ on Saturday, April 6 at Bristol Motor Speedway.

The K&N Pro Series started their 2018 #NASCAR season in New Smyrna, Florida last weekend with the New Smyrna 175.

Tyler Dippel, a NASCAR Next alum posted the fastest overall time in practice for the season-opening with time of 18.701 seconds (92.401 mph) in the final practice behind the wheel of the No. 30 TyCar Ford for Rette Jones Racing.

Huntersville, North Carolina’s Harrison Burton won his third career NASCAR K&N Pro Series East pole award on Sunday. The defending series champion drove his No. 12 DEX Imaging Toyota to a fast lap of 18.428 seconds/93.770 mph.

However, in the eventful and exciting conclusion, Todd Gilliland emerged with the victory by diving under Burton for the lead on the white flag lap and winning the drag race down the back stretch.

“Hard racing for the win,” Gilliland said of the battle. “That stuff is going to happen. We were both very hungry to get the win.”

Burton, led 79 laps, lost the top spot on Lap 131. But with two to go, he used a bump-and-run into Turn 3 to take the lead back. Gilliland, though, muscled his way by less than a half-lap later.

The victory was Todd’s sixth career in the East Series and was his 19th victory combined in the K&N Pro Series.

“Luckily we put this Toyota Camry in Victory Lane.” said Gilliland, who will be running a split schedule between the K&N Pro Series and Camping World Truck Series after winning the last two K&N Pro West titles. “I can’t thank everyone on my team enough. It’s a dream come true to be back here.”

“We were saving gas from the beginning of the race,” Burton said. “At the end of the race, you aren’t think about it when you are racing like that, but I’m sure we were pretty close. It was just two guys going hard for the win, that’s what we come to do, we are both racing for the W.”

Fans were able to watch the racing action through a live stream on FansChoice.TV. Additionally, the race will air on NBCSN on Tuesday, Feb. 27 at 6 p.m.


The NASCAR K&N Pro Series East returns to the track on April 14 at Bristol Motor Speedway for the Zombie Auto 150.

FAST FACTS

The Race: The New Smyrna 150 presented by JEGS opens the 2014 NASCAR K&N Pro Series East championship season. It is the first of 14 oval track events and 16 races overall on the schedule. This is the series’ first visit to the Florida oval.

The Procedure: The starting field is 28 cars, including provisionals. The first 24 cars will qualify through two-lap time trials while the remaining four starting spots will be awarded through the provisional process. The race will be 150 laps covering 72 miles with a break at or near the conclusion of Lap 75.

The Track: New Smyrna Speedway opened in 1964 and has a grandstand capacity of 8,000. The .48-mile banked oval has 600-foot staightaways, 720-foot turns with 23 degrees of banking. The track was repaved in January 2007. Additionally, it is part of the weekly NASCAR Whelen All-American Series.

The Records: Qualifying and race records will be established at the event.
